Charlie Macartney

Bio: Charles George "Charlie" Macartney was an Australian cricketer who played in 35 Tests between 1907 and 1926. He was known as "The Governor-General" in reference to his authoritative batting style and his flamboyant strokeplay, which drew comparisons with his close friend and role model Victor Trumper, regarded as one of the most elegant batsmen in cricketing history.

Born: June 27, 1886 in Maitland, New South Wales, Australia

Died: September 09, 1958 in Little Bay, Sydney, Australia
